KY HB551 | 2024 | Regular Session

Status

Completed Legislative Action
Spectrum: Moderate Partisan Bill (Democrat 7-1)
Status: Passed on April 4 2024 - 100% progression
Action: 2024-04-04 - signed by Governor
Text: Latest bill text (Engrossed) [PDF]

Summary

Create a new section of KRS Chapter 65 to allow law enforcement agencies to contract with retired peace officers to assist with homicide cold cases.
